Quick heads-up on Pinwheel UI versioning: we cut a minor release every sprint, and anything touching component props needs a changeset file in the PR. No changeset, no merge — the bot will nag you. Majors are rare and go through the design council first. The full policy, with examples of what counts as breaking, lives on the internal page below.

wiki page, bahip-yahip: https://grafana.qirvanlabs.corp/browse/display/projects/cc3a1b9dbfc9

Runbook 5.2 — Museum labels, Ashgrove Wing opening. Coordinator: the printed label set for the new gallery ships from Calder Print Works in one flat crate, marked fragile. No stacking, keep dry, deliver to the curator's office before Wednesday install. Driver logs departure and arrival times. At the gallery dock, follow the hand-over instruction stated below.

dispatch memo: the sorius tamius courier leaves the praeth ledger at gate 4873 under passcode 928014

Subject: DR drill — Fieldmark offline mode

Heads up for this week's disaster-recovery drill. We'll simulate a full sync-backend outage for the Fieldmark survey app and confirm that offline capture, queueing, and conflict merge all behave when connectivity returns. Expect the Harrowell staging cluster to go dark for roughly two hours. If you need to restore the sync coordinator's admin account mid-drill, use the recovery passphrase noted directly below.

strongbox words: druath-quenael

## Build Provenance: Template Rendering

Welcome aboard! Every Fennelworks template-rendering benchmark run gets stamped with the exact build it ran against, so when someone asks "why did render times jump 12%?" we can point at a specific artifact instead of guessing. The Hollowpine pipeline attaches provenance metadata automatically at package time — don't disable it, even for local perf tests. For reference, the current canonical build token is shown below.

build token for fajop-kageg: htk14_a2d40227103e0f